Even the Belgian press have raved about Aston Villa midfielder Jack Grealish.

The Villa playmaker was selected to start for his country last night, as they were beaten 2-0 by Roberto Martinez’s side.

Grealish impressed highly with his display though, as he dictated his side’s attacking play.

And even Nieuwsblad could not help but rave about the Villa midfielder in their match report after the game.

“Jack Grealish, a 25-year-old cult football player from Aston Villa, was allowed to start in his first competitive international match for England,” they wrote.

“The attacker with sagging socks did not miss his entrance on the international stage.

“He kept the Belgian defenders talking and could occasionally embarrass them. The trio Toby Alderweireld-Jason Denayer-Jan Vertonghen had to pull out all the stops to keep Grealish and Harry Kane out of the box.”

For Grealish to be attraction attention from the England press is one thing, but the Belgium media to be so complimentary about him really proves just how high a quality performance he put in.

The Villa man is enjoying arguably the best spell of form of his career to date, with his performances really catching the eye.

Grealish was even praised publicly by Gareth Southgate, and now seems to have established a role for himself in the Three Lions’ starting line-up.

Grealish will surely feature again for England later this week, when they take on Iceland in their final fixture of the international break.
